This is a drug facts label for a first aid eye rinse product distributed by Oliver Landon Intl Inc. The active ingredient in the product is purified water (98.577%). This product is used to flush the eye to remove loose foreign material. The label provides warnings against using the product if it changes color or becomes cloudy or if there are open wounds near the eyes. The instructions advise flushing the affected eye as needed, controlling the flow with pressure on the bottle. The inactive ingredients include disodium EDTA, polyhexanide 0.0001% (preservative), and various salts. Contact information for the distributor is also provided.*
